DescriptionField
The percentage of time, normalized to 255, in which the AP sensed the
medium was busy, as indicated by the physical or virtual carrier sense
(CS) mechanism.
Channel Utilization
Total number of spanning tree algorithms (STAs) currently associated
with this BSS.
Station Count
An unsigned integer that specifies the remaining amount of medium
time available through explicit admission control, in units of 32
microseconds per second.
Available Admission Capacity
Data rates required by the AP at which the station must be capable of
operating.
Basic Rates
Data rates supported by the AP that are optional for the station to operate
at.
Optional Rates
For Multicast Cipher, one of the following; for Unicast Cipher, one or
more of the following:
•
None
•
WEP40
•
WEP104
•
TKIP
•
CCMP
•
CKIP CMIC
•
CKIP
•
CMIC
Multicast Cipher and Unicast
Cipher
One or more of the following:
•
WPA1_1X
•
WPA_PSK
•
WPA2_1X
•
WPA2_PSK
•
WPA1_CCKM
•
WPA2_CCKM
AKM
CCX-compliant AP supports responding to IP ARP requests on behalf
of the associated station. This feature is critical to standby time on the
wireless IP phone.
Proxy ARP Supported
